1.2. "Personal information" pertains to data that can identify you or is an opinion about you, specifically information about an individual who is reasonably identifiable.


1.3. “Sensitive information” refers to details about an individual’s racial or ethnic background, political opinions, membership in political, religious, or philosophical organisations, professional or trade associations, sexual orientation or practices, criminal record, health, genetic, or biometric data. While we typically do not process such sensitive information, should it become reasonably necessary, we will only do so with your explicit consent.

Occasionally, we may use cookies and other tracking technologies on our website. Cookies are small files a website uses to recognise you upon return and to store details about your site usage. They are not harmful programs that damage your computer. Most web browsers accept cookies automatically, but you can reject cookies by adjusting your browser settings. Note, however, that this might limit your full experience of our website.
